Historical Salary Growth Comparison

Based on BLS OEWS metropolitan area data, radiologic technologist and technician salaries in Columbus grew 36.7% from 2019 to 2025, compared to 33.3% growth in Mansfield over the same period.

Columbus, OH

+36.7%

$58,650 (2019) → $80,200 (2025)

Mansfield, OH

+33.3%

$57,310 (2019) → $76,380 (2025)

Methodology & Data Source

All salary figures are 2026 projections based on BLS OEWS May 2025 data. A 5.29% CAGR (derived from 6-year national BLS trends) was applied to estimate current compensation. Cost-of-living adjustments use BEA Regional Price Parity data. Actual salaries vary by employer, certifications, and experience.
